Schumer and Jeffries support Kamala Harris for president.
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er and House Minority Leader Hakeem Jeffries have officially endorsed Vice President Kamala Harris for the Democratic nomination, solidifying her position as the frontrunner for the party’s ticket. The endorsement comes after President Biden ended his reelection campaign, prompting many Democrats to rally around Harris as the leading candidate.
Schumer and Jeffries made it clear that they waited to endorse Harris in order to demonstrate that her nomination was not predetermined, but rather earned through grassroots support. Schumer emphasized that Harris has successfully garnered the majority of delegates necessary to secure the nomination, showcasing her ability to connect with and rally the Democratic Party base.
“Now that the process has played out from the grassroots, bottom up, we are here today to throw our support behind Vice President Kamala Harris,” Schumer stated during a press conference held on Capitol Hill. Jeffries echoed Schumer’s sentiment, stating he was “proud to strongly endorse” Harris for the White House and expressing confidence that Democrats would maintain control of the Senate and potentially gain control of the House with Harris as their nominee.
The endorsement from Schumer and Jeffries follows a wave of support from prominent Democrats, including former House Speaker Nancy Pelosi, who endorsed Harris the day before. With Biden stepping aside and throwing his support behind Harris, the Democratic Party has coalesced around her candidacy, signaling a united front heading into the upcoming election.
